Patient Administrator - 12 Month Contract

Location - Milton Keynes
Contract - 12 months
Hours - Monday-Sunday, 27 hours per week, typically working 3 9hr shifts a week
InHealth sees more than 5 million patients each year. Our fully integrated diagnostic imaging services offer increased capacity for NHS trusts and convenient, fast access to services. As a Patient Administrator at the Milton Keynes site you will play a pivotal role in supporting patients throughout their healthcare journey. You will provide high quality administrative and secretarial services for the unit, ensuring efficient operation through the use of IT systems, digital technology and by keeping patients informed. You will also provide administrative support to colleagues in the imaging services.
Responsibilities- Welcoming patients in a professional, courteous manner, coordinating their arrival through to departure
- Dealing with telephone and direct enquiries in a prompt and effective manner, ensuring the provision of information and prioritisation of queries as appropriate
- Booking clinically validated appointments on the internal system
- Ensuring all payments are invoiced promptly and accurately and that payments are taken on the day
- Tracking and distributing imaging data and reports as required
- Utilising relevant IT systems to support the delivery of a high quality imaging service
- Assisting with monthly reports
- Complying with ISO standards, respecting and protecting confidentiality
- Reporting any incidents, feedback or complaints effectively
- Ensuring patient and customer focus is central to the commercial success of the business
We are looking for someone who has:
- Flexibility in working patterns to fulfil site requirements
- A proficient understanding of IT packages and administration tasks
- The ability to prioritise tasks whilst maintaining accuracy and attention to detail
- Effective communication skills, both on the phone and face to face
- A strong understanding of confidentiality and data protection
- A supportive, trustworthy and reliable approach to their work
- An empathetic and caring approach
You should apply if you have experience:
- Working in a fast paced administrative role
- Being in a patient or customer facing environment
- Experience in a healthcare environment would be desirable but not essential
- Knowledge and experience of using Microsoft and other IT packages
- Quickly learning new systems
- Working independently and as part of a wider team
This post is subject to the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act (Exceptions Order) 1975 and as such it will be necessary for a submission for Disclosure to be made to the Disclosure and Barring Service (formerly known as CRB) to check for any previous criminal convictions.
